Arbovirusi koji se prenose transfuzijom: ažuriranje i sistematski pregled.
PLoS neglected tropical diseases
Sažetak istraživanja
Pozadina Otkrivanje prvih slučajeva virusa Zapadnog Nila prenošenog transfuzijom 2002. godine predstavljalo je novi izazov za sigurnost transfuzije. Institucije poput Svjetske zdravstvene organizacije navele su da centri za transfuziju krvi moraju znati epidemiologiju različitih infektivnih agenasa u nastajanju i njihov utjecaj na transfuziju krvi.
Cilj rada je sagledati objavljene slučajeve prenošenja arbovirusa transfuzijom krvi ili krvnih komponenti i analizirati njihove glavne kliničke i epidemiološke karakteristike. Materijal i metode Sistematske pretrage literature vršene su u MEDLINE-u, Embase-u i Scopusu. Parovi autora pregleda odabrali su različite naučne publikacije koje izvještavaju o slučajevima arbovirusa koji se prenose transfuzijom. Pregledane su glavne kliničke i epidemiološke karakteristike opisanih slučajeva. Protokol studije je registrovan u PROSPERO CRD42021270355.
Rezultati Identificirana su 74 slučaja infekcija koje se prenose transfuzijom od 10 arbovirusa: virus Zapadnog Nila (n = 42), virus denga (n = 18), virus Zika (n = 3), virus vakcine protiv žute groznice (n = 3), virus encefalitisa koji se prenosi krpeljima (n = 2 virusa japanskog encefalitisa (n = 2), virus Powan 1), virus encefalitisa St. Louisa (n = 1), virus Ross River (n = 1) i virus krpeljne groznice Colorado (n = 1). Krvna komponenta koja je najčešće uključena bila su crvena krvna zrnca (N = 35, 47,3%; 95% interval pouzdanosti [CI] 35,9% do 58,7%). U 54,1% (N = 40; 95% CI: 42,7%-65,47%) slučajeva, primalac je bio imunosupresivan. Prenos je rezultirao smrću kod 18,9% (N = 14; 95% CI: 10,0%-27,8%) primalaca. Osim toga, identificirano je 18 dodatnih arbovirusa s potencijalnom prijetnjom sigurnosti transfuzije. Diskusija U posljednjih 20 godina, broj objavljenih slučajeva arbovirusa koji se prenose transfuzijom značajno se povećao, što implicira nove arboviruse. Osim toga, otkriven je značajan broj arbovirusa koji mogu predstavljati prijetnju sigurnosti transfuzije. Očekuje se da će se u narednim godinama prijenos arbovirusa nastaviti globalno širiti. Stoga je neophodno da se sve odgovorne agencije pripreme za ovu potencijalnu prijetnju sigurnosti transfuzije.

Transfusion-transmitted arboviruses: Update and systematic review.
Background The detection of the first cases of transfusion-transmitted West Nile virus in 2002 posed a new challenge for transfusion safety. Institutions like the World Health Organization have stated that blood transfusion centers need to know the epidemiology of the different emerging infectious agents and their impact on blood transfusion. The aim of the study is to review the published cases of arbovirus transmission through transfusion of blood or blood components and to analyze their main clinical and epidemiological characteristics. Material and methods Systematic literature searches were conducted in MEDLINE, Embase and Scopus. Pairs of review authors selected a variety of scientific publications reporting cases of transfusion-transmitted arboviruses. Main clinical and epidemiological characteristics were reviewed of the cases described. The study protocol was registered in PROSPERO CRD42021270355.
Results A total of 74 cases of transfusion-transmitted infections were identified from 10 arboviruses: West Nile virus (n = 42), dengue virus (n = 18), Zika virus (n = 3), yellow fever vaccine virus (n = 3), tick-borne encephalitis virus (n = 2), Japanese encephalitis virus (n = 2), Powassan virus (n = 1), St. Louis encephalitis virus (n = 1), Ross River virus (n = 1) and Colorado tick fever virus (n = 1). The blood component most commonly involved was red blood cells (N = 35, 47.3%; 95% confidence interval [CI] 35.9% to 58.7%). In 54.1% (N = 40; 95% CI: 42.7%-65.47%) of the cases, the recipient was immunosuppressed. Transmission resulted in death in 18.9% (N = 14; 95% CI: 10.0%-27.8%) of the recipients. In addition, 18 additional arboviruses were identified with a potential threat to transfusion safety. Discussion In the last 20 years, the number of published cases of transfusion-transmitted arboviruses increased notably, implicating new arboviruses. In addition, a significant number of arboviruses that may pose a threat to transfusion safety were detected. In the coming years, it is expected that transmission of arboviruses will continue to expand globally. It is therefore essential that all responsible agencies prepare for this potential threat to transfusion safety.
